About Lübeck
Lübeck, located in northern Germany, is a historic city renowned for its well-preserved medieval architecture and significant role as a major trading hub in the Hanseatic League. Situated on the banks of the Trave River, it serves as a gateway to the Baltic Sea and is celebrated for its rich cultural heritage, including the iconic Holstentor gate. With a population of approximately 212,207, Lübeck is not only a vibrant urban center but also a UNESCO World Heritage site, attracting visitors with its unique blend of history and modernity.
History of Lübeck
Founded in 1143, Lübeck quickly became a pivotal member of the Hanseatic League, facilitating trade across the Baltic and North Seas. Its strategic location and thriving commerce established it as a cultural and economic powerhouse in medieval Europe.
Economy
Lübeck's economy is diverse, with key industries including maritime trade, logistics, and healthcare. The city's port plays a crucial role in international shipping, while its historical significance attracts businesses in tourism and hospitality.
Tourism
Tourism in Lübeck flourishes thanks to its stunning medieval architecture, including the famous Holstentor and St. Mary's Church. Visitors can explore the charming old town, enjoy local marzipan delicacies, and take leisurely walks along the scenic canals, making it a delightful destination for history and culture enthusiasts.
